This vintage book contains a guide to making and repairing all manner of now-antique watches, with information on different styles, manufacturing techniques, components, and much more. This dual French-English language handbook will be of utility to those engaged in the sale or maintenance of antique watches, as well as their history and evolution. Contents include: A Swiss Factory, The Watch-Case, Making of the Case, Shapes of Cases, Styles of Cases, Decoration of Cases, Sizes of Cases, The Movement, Making of the Movement, Styles and Kinds of Watches, A Glance at the Barrel, the Balance Wheel and the Various kinds of Escapements, etc. Many vintage books such as this are increasingly scarce and expensive. It is with this in mind that we are republishing this volume now in an affordable, modern, high-quality edition complete with a specially-commissioned new introduction on the history of clocks and watches.
